Trip Overview

The drive from Assonet, MA to Fall River, MA covers 9 miles and takes about 13m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.

The route leans on Western Fall River Expressway, Amvets Highway, North Main Street for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is mixed dr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 3.4 miles on Western Fall River Expressway. At current regular gas prices, budget about $1.44 one way before food or hotel costs.

Turn-by-Turn Driving Directions

Step-by-step road directions between Assonet, MA and Fall River, MA.

1

Start on North Main Street

1.1 mi · 1 min · North Main Street
2

Take the ramp onto MA 79

0.3 mi · 33 sec · MA 79
Toward MA 24 South, MA 79 South: Fall River, Newport, Rhode Island
3

Merge onto MA 24; MA 79

3.3 mi · 3 min · Amvets Highway
4

Keep slight right at fork onto MA 79

3.4 mi · 4 min · Western Fall River Expressway
Exit 7 Toward MA 79 South: North Fall River, Somerset
5

Turn left

0.1 mi · 10 sec
6

Turn right onto Durfee Street

0.6 mi · 1 min · Durfee Street
7

Turn left onto Bank Street

0.1 mi · 34 sec · Bank Street
8

Turn right onto Purchase Street

361 ft · 15 sec · Purchase Street
9

Continue on Purchase Street

269 ft · 19 sec · Purchase Street
10

Arrive at destination

Purchase Street
